Is Social Media Good or Bad for Well-Being? According to the research, it really comes down to how you use the technology. For example, on social media, you can passively scroll through posts, much like watching TV, or actively interact with friends — messaging and commenting on each other’s posts. The most popular social media platforms for kids include Facebook, Instagram, Whatsapp, Twitter and TikTok. All of these platforms have age restrictions in place – you must be 13 or older to create an account on Facebook, Instagram and all of the others. Too much passive use of social media – just browsing posts – can be unhealthy and has been linked to feelings of envy, inadequa cy and less satisfaction with life. Studies have even suggested that it can lead to ADHD symptoms, depression, anxiety and sleep deprivation . More evidence is necessary before we can consider these findings ...
